    Originally Posted By Autopia Deb

    Not to be a Debbie Downer (see what I did there?) but Hawaiian Ice is not the same as a Sno Cone. The sno cone is more Crystaline with a rough, crunchy texture. The Hawaiian Ice is very soft in comparison, almost fluffy. It seems to take and hold the flavor syrup better.

    I can't remember the last time I had a sno cone. :-(
